If you are planning to be away, and you have someone picking up your mail, ask them to also double-check your door for fliers. Crafty burglars will leave fliers on homes, and check to see if they’re being removed as a means for determining whether or not the home is vacant. If it stays where they put it, they will know you are on vacation.

You need to know your options with companies concerning either leasing or lease the home security equipment.Buying equipment may be initially more expensive, but one time costs might lower or eliminate some monthly fees that add up over time. Leasing is a good way to avoid the initial expense, it does mean higher monthly bills and a contract. Look at both choices to know which one is better for your personal circumstances.

Hard-wired security systems can be a sound choice. While wireless systems are great, they do require batteries on a consistent basis. You might forget to change out the batteries, which will result in your system not operating as it should. Replacing batteries can get costly.

Change the garage door opener’s code. The default code is the same for many products. Thieves patrol neighborhoods until they find a garage they can open.

If you store a ladder in an outbuilding, make sure you lock the door to that building. You might as well issue an invitation to a burglar to come in your second floor windows if you leave the ladder out. Keep items locked away that they can possibly use to help them break into your home.
